Exercise 13
A short RNA molecule was isolated that demonstrated a hyperchromic shift indicating secondary structure (see p. in Chapter). Its sequence was determined to be
5?-AGGCGCCGACUCUACU-3?
(a) Propose a two-dimensional model for this molecule.
(b) What DNA sequence would give rise to this RNA molecule through transcription?
(c) If the molecule were a tRNA fragment containing a CGA anticodon, what would the corresponding codon be?
(d) If the molecule were an internal part of a message, what amino acid sequence would result from it following translation? (Refer to the code chart in Figure.)FIGURE The coding dictionary. AUG encodes methionine, which initiates most polypeptide chains. All other amino acids except tryptophan, which is encoded only by UGG, are encoded by two to six triplets. The triplets UAA , UAG, and UGA are termination signals and do not encode any amino acids.
